Clinical Pharmacy

Clinical Pharmacy involves optimizing medication therapy and ensuring safe and effective drug use. This skill requires expertise in pharmacokinetics, drug interactions, and therapeutic monitoring. Clinical pharmacists review prescriptions, collaborate with healthcare teams, and adjust dosages. Effective clinical pharmacy improves patient safety, therapeutic outcomes, and cost-effective healthcare delivery.
